San Antonio cancer organizations
There are 16cancer nonprofits in the greater San Antoniometro area, including the cities of San Antonio and New Braunfels. Combined, these San Antonio metro cancer organizationsemploy 16 people, earn more than $2 million in revenue each year, and have assets of $3 million.
